Program Specialist (Administrative Specialist 4)

NEOGOV is part of the New Jersey Courts, which operates with high standards of independence and integrity. The Program Specialist role involves coordinating the statewide bar examination and supporting the bar admissions process, requiring strong organizational and analytical skills.

GovTechHuman ResourcesInformation TechnologySoftware

Responsibilities

Coordinate all phases of the biannual statewide bar examination, including venue contracts, exam administration, accommodations, post-exam reconciliation, and vendor payments
Serve as liaison among the National Conference of Bar Examiners, Board of Bar Examiners, graders, and third-party grading platform vendor to ensure timely and accurate production, processing, and release of examination results
Serve as the primary technical support liaison for the integrated bar admissions system (public website, online application, case management, and grading platforms), coordinating enhancements, requirements documentation, testing, implementation, and ongoing system operations to ensure efficient workflows
Provide procedural and technical assistance to bar application case file managers and other bar admissions staff
Conduct routine data extraction, validation, and uploads of bar admission data relative to maintenance updates through CAMS
Assist with the administration of the Board of Bar Examiners such as coordination of appointments, roster maintenance, new membership orientation, provisioning systems access, and ongoing support/interaction
Participate in project planning and coordination of efforts to realize overall organizational goals including the day-to-day operational activities and strategic initiatives of the Board of Bar Examiners and the Committee on Character
Compile and analyze statistical data related to bar admissions

Qualification

Program developmentProgram coordinationAnalytical skillsTechnical supportData extractionCollaborationOrganizational skills

Required

Graduation from an accredited college or university with a bachelor's degree and five years of professional experience, two of which shall be in program development, program coordination, program analysis, program administration and/or administrative research
Substitution: Applicants who do not possess the required education may substitute additional paraprofessional and/or professional experience on a year-for-year basis with one year of such experience being equal to 30 semester hour credits
An associate degree from an accredited college or university and two years of additional paraprofessional and/or professional experience may be substituted for a bachelor's degree
A master's degree from an accredited college or university may be substituted for one year of experience
A law degree from an approved American Bar Association law school may be substituted for two years of experience
Note: A master's degree or a law degree from an accredited college or university, may be used as a substitution, not both
Education Note: Degrees conferred outside of the United States must be evaluated by a recognized evaluation service
Driver's License: Appointees will be required to possess a driver's license valid in New Jersey only if the operation of a vehicle is necessary to perform essential duties of the position
Authorization to Work: US citizenship is not required. Selected candidate must be authorized to work in the US according to Department of Homeland Security, US Citizenship and Immigration Services regulations
Special Note: Newly hired employees must agree to a thorough background check that will include fingerprinting. All data received will be kept in strict confidence except to inform the individual of the findings and what action will be taken as a result of this information
Residency Law: In accordance with N.J.S.A. 52:14-7 (L. 2011, Chapter 70), the 'New Jersey First Act,' all persons newly hired by the Judiciary within one year must establish, and then maintain, principal residence in the State of New Jersey
